At 1 a.m. local time on March 1, the Iranian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ps announced Bulletin No. 4.

The announcement stated that during the fifth wave of military operations of "Real Commitment 4," a U.S. warship transporting ammunition located at Jebel Ali Port in the UAE was attacked by four drones, completely losing power and exploding. Additionally, a U.S. naval base in Kuwait was attacked by four ballistic missiles and twelve drones, resulting in the destruction of all infrastructure and significant casualties among U.S. personnel.

Furthermore, an MST-class combat support ship transporting fuel in the Indian Ocean region was struck by Iranian missiles. In addition, the public relations department of the Iranian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ps announced that the Saudi Arabian Sultan Prince Air Force Base was precisely attacked by Iranian missiles and drones. The Guard also announced that the Khalil military base in Iraq was hit by missiles. The Guard stated that this base houses U.S. special forces and commandos. (CCTV News)
